We strive to give all patients the best experience possible as well as high quality healthcare.
To help things run smoothly we ask that patients:
- Let us know if they cannot keep an appointment so we can offer it to someone else.
- Telephone between 11:00 and 15:00 for repeat prescriptions and test results.
- Only request a home visit if you are housebound or unable to get to the surgery due to a medical condition.
- Telephone before 10.30am for home visits.
- Understand we will not tolerate violent or abusive behaviour. Anyone verbally abusing either a member of staff or the public, or using inappropriate language will be asked to leave the practice and requested to find another GP. Anyone who is violent or causes damage will be removed from the list with immediate effect.
- Remember they are registered with the practice not an individual doctor. This means we will make every effort to allow you to see the healthcare professional of your choice but at certain times this may mean waiting longer to get an appointment.
Removing patients from the list
Patients will be removed from the list in the following circumstances:
- Violence and aggression
- Damage to practice property or equipment
- Change of residence to outside of the practice area
- Persistent misuse of the system
- Patients who the doctors are unable to manage clinically eg breach of contract with the doctor regarding use of prescribed medication.
